O-Royals draw 11-millionth fan

A crowd of 6,090 fans came out to watch the Omaha Royals (Class AAA; Pacific Coast League) game Thursday night at Rosenblatt Stadium. That pushed the all-time attendance of the franchise to 11,004,819 fans in its 41-year history.

That pushed the all-time attendance of the franchise to 11,004,819 fans in its 41-year history.  To celebrate reaching the 11-millionth fan milestone, the Royals will be celebrating at each of their eleven home dates in June.

At each of those June dates one fan will be randomly selected to win a prize package including: four Reserved seat tickets to the annual Omaha World-Herald Fireworks Spectacular on Friday, July 3rd; a trip to the Great Wolf Lodge; a gift certificate to the Royal Treasures gift shop at Rosenblatt.

Those eleven winners will be brought onto the field following the July 3rd game and one of those will be announced as the winner of the 11-Millionth Fan Grand Prize, which includes: a 32-inch flat screen TV; two Reserved season tickets for the final season at Rosenblatt in 2010; a Royals game day hat; a jersey with the number 11,000,000 printed on the back.
